Solution of ap-Wave Equation for Pion-Pion Scattering

Abstract
A fixed-momentum-transfer dispersion relation is used in a self-consistent calculation of the ρ meson. An expansion of the scattering amplitude in terms of a new variable, introduced by a conformal transformation, forms the starting point of the present calculation, and this expansion converges throughout the physical region. A self-consistent p-wave resonance is found at 340 MeV. It is concluded that the ρ meson is not capable of producing itself self-consistently and that some other mechanism is responsible for the 750-MeV p-wave resonance observed in the ππ system.
